Sound placed in space: this tutorial shows how to add a 3D sound layer in the Artivive editor, so audio sits at a position in the scene and grows louder as the viewer moves the phone closer. The feature behind artworks that whisper from one corner of the frame.

How a case like this gets made
- Pick what people will point their phone at: a painting, poster, pack, page or wall.
- Add the digital layer in the Artivive editor. Video, image, 3D model, sound. No code.
- Publish. Visitors open it in the free app or through a WebAR link, and enterprise campaigns run fully white label, under your own brand.
